Sportovní centrum Brno

Authors: Křivinková, Šárka;

Sportovní centrum Brno

Abstract

Nově navržený objekt fotbalového stadionu, má pomoci znovuobnovení a přetvoření místa, které dříve sloužilo sportovním a volnočasovým aktivitám. Sportovní areál Ponava disponuje velkou tradicí a v současné době je území bez konceptu a vzájemných vazeb. Nové sportovní centrum by mělo poskytnout nejen možnosti v oblasti sportu, ale i prodloužit zelenou rekreační linii Lužáneckého parku. Účelem návrhu je vtisknout území “živou“ podobu veřejného prostoru, jenž bude hojně navštěvovaný i mimo velká sportovní utkání. Základní ideou bylo zdůraznit fotbalový stadion jako dominantu místa. Objekt musí být vidět ze všech přilehlých dopravních komunikací a vytvářet tak symbol města a sportu. Stadion využívá výhodné situace původního objektu, avšak je více zasazen pod terén. Motivací k ztvárnění výrazu budovy byly organické prvky. Hmotový tvar obálky stadionu byl inspirován lasturou ostnokožce (mořského ježka). Návrh pro výraz obvodového pláště vycházel z termínů jako je dynamika, sport, pohyb, rychlost. Tyto motivy se projevily při fluidní perforaci pláště, jenž dává obálce na neřízené dynamice. Výraz objektu následuje funkci. Fotbal je zelená hrací plocha – trávník. Zelená fasáda byla navržena z mnoha důvodů. Kromě výborných užitných vlastností by obálka měla poukázat na funkci objektu, má vzbudit reakci a prodloužit zelenou linii Lužánky – Ponava - Arboretum. Zelený stadion je výrazný architektonický šperk – Green Point, který jistě upozorní a bude reprezentovat město Brno.

The new proposed building Fotball stadium has make to recover and remake place, where was destined to sport´s and leisure activities in history. Ponava´s sport area has a huge tradition. Area is without concept and realition in this time. The new sport´s proposed centre has given to continue green line Luzanecky park not only made sport potency. Projects is given a live face to urban place, which will be visited no only during by sport´s match. Basic idea mean to create the point out Fotball stadium like dominant in this place. Object have to be seen from the all views in the main roads like the symbol of sport´s town. Stadium has derived benefit from good situation first old building but object is suggested more under terrein. Organic shapes were motivating. Urchin´s shell was a inspirational for design wrapper. Suggestion of wrapper was made from the terms like dynamic, sport, move and speed. These motives were imporatnt in proposing perforable wrapper which gave her uncontrolled dynamic. Expression followed the function. Fotbal is a green place – grass. Green Fasade was suggested for many benefits. System has great properties but it has also poined up function of this object and made up reaction. The Project should extended green line Luzanky – Ponava – Arboretum. Green stadium is a dominant architectural jewel – like Green point, which is arouse public notice and representative for Brno town.
